我遇到的问题是我过去遇到的两个问题的两个解决方案的高潮,可以在我的页面上查看。这是我到目前为止http://jsfiddle.net/dRCLn/3/的问题,但问题是我无法将模块从内容div拖到moduledockcontent div。此外,如果一个人能够使这个工作,我还添加了代码,需要隐藏内容,但不是隐藏进入扩展坞的模块的标题。然后,在移回主要内容时,需要再次显示内容。一旦看到我当前的代码,所有这些术语都会有意义。
答案 0 :(得分:1)
为了能够将元素从一个元素拖动到另一个元素的子元素,您必须指定connectWith
设置:请参阅小提琴:http://jsfiddle.net/dRCLn/4/
function ModularMode(){
//Add Module Settings
$("#content").sortable({
connectWith: ['#moduledockcontent'],
items: '.module',
...
});
}
$(document).ready(function(){
ModularMode();
//Add Module Dock
$("#moduledockcontent").sortable({
connectWith: ['#content'],
items: '.module',
...